International Peace Garden Foundation honors Puerto Vallarta

The President of the International Peace Garden Foundation, Paula Savage, announced today that Puerto Vallarta, Mexico has been selected to be honored with the International Peace Garden 2017.

The Garden of Peace will be at the Vallarta Botanical Gardens at the entrance of a new multi-denomination chapel.

"Puerto Vallarta is a leading destination in Mexico recognized for respect for the diversity of cultures and human rights," Savage said. "We hope to work side by side with Puerto Vallarta to promote world peace and friendship."

Plans are underway to complete the project before the planned dedication on February 16, 2017 . . .
